    I visited Crumbl Cookies and was impressed by both the presentation and taste of their freshly prepared cookies, made with premium ingredients. Each cookie is beautifully presented, and the flavors are rich and satisfying. The milk chocolate cookie, in particular, was incredibly soft, delicately chewy, and almost half-baked--a texture I really enjoy, as it's neither too hard nor crumbly, holding together perfectly with each bite. The strawberry cupcake cookie with white sprinkles had a vibrant, zesty flavor that tasted as though real lemon juice was used, adding a refreshing citrus note. While taste and texture vary with each person's preference, one thing is certain: you'll definitely want to have water or plain milk on hand. The cookies are very sweet, with a cake batter-like consistency that feels similar to eating a thick slice of wedding cake or cupcake. Because of the richness, you might notice a bit of food clinging to the back of your throat, so something to drink is a must. If you drink black coffee or tea, I recommend skipping the sugar if you're bringing it along--it balances out the sweetness of the cookies nicely. Crumbl does offer bottled "Crumbl water," though you could always bring your own or wait until you get home. At around four dollars per cookie, the cost and wait time feel reasonable, though I wish there were options to expedite service for faster pick-up. Seating or a stand would also be nice, though I understand this could lead to loitering. Overall, I recommend visiting Crumbl if you have some time to spare. Crumbl Cookies does offer an app, but realistically, for commuters, it's not always practical given the limited locations--in Manhattan only, as far as I know. My total wait time for cookies around 6 p.m. was about 35 minutes: 30 minutes to get inside and an additional 5 minutes to reach the tablet to order. One drawback is dealing with chatterboxes in line who seem more focused on their conversations than ordering, which can slow down the process.

    We've all seen crumbl on social media, so I finally decided it was my time to try it. This location is riddled with confused parents, preteens, disorganized staff, and sold out cookies. I'm pretty sure any Crumbl located outside of Manhattan would offer a better experience and more variety. The staff here is hammered by crowds of kids waiting for cookies. They can't pack the boxes fast enough. Cookies are selling out before boxes are even packed - you don't know what flavors are left until after you ordered and the cookies are coming out of the warmer. **If you do come to this location, make sure you order in the app. Waiting in line is useless as staff isn't even taking orders. By the time I placed my order at 5:30 on a Wednesday, all the cookie flavors were sold out except for 3. It took about 30min to get my box of four. The cookies are good. If you like a super sweet and gooey cookie, crumbl is for you. They also seem to specialize in cookies with frosting on top - although there was only one flavor available like this when I went. I might be back to Crumbl, but never their West Village location.
